Encyclopedic overview
YG Entertainment Inc. (Korean: YG 엔터테인먼트) is a South Korean multinational entertainment agency established in 24 February 1996 by Yang Hyun-suk. The company operates as a record label, talent agency, music production company, event management and concert production company, and music publishing house. In addition, the company operates a number of subsidiary ventures under a separate public traded company, YG Plus, which includes a clothing line, a golf management agency, and a cosmetics brand. However, despite various business expansions, most of the ventures were discontinued due to a lack of profitability.
Current artists include Eun Ji-won, BigBang, Winner, Blackpink, Treasure, and Babymonster.
